
Anthropic previously disclosed three cases in which its models hacked real companies during training. It has now acknowledged that these incidents can’t be written off as configuration mistakes. They are, as my colleague Joe previously wrote, indicative of alignment failures.
Here’s Joe back in July:
[Anthropic’s] report also argues in several places that their AI models (generically “Claude”) misbehaved mainly because they honestly believed they were in a simulation...I doubt this reasoning...Claude sometimes said, in an English-language scratchpad that humans can read, that it was in a simulated test environment, or that the companies it was hacking were fake. But as one researcher pointed out, AI models often engage in (what looks like) motivated reasoning, making up plausibly deniable reasons for their actions in the manner of misbehaving children.
Now, in a new report, Anthropic seems to agree:
Our investigation identified two recurring alignment issues, present at varying levels of severity across the incidents: biased reasoning, in which Claude tended to disregard or misinterpret evidence that it was operating on the real internet, and recklessness, or a willingness to take harmful actions in the narrow pursuit of a task...Although the model repeatedly stated in its chain of thought (CoT) that it believed it was operating in a simulation, the environment offered clear evidence that it was on the real internet, and the actions it took were consistent with the model knowing this.
I’m happy to see the company explicitly admit that it “should have avoided making such strong claims about what Claude believed based solely on what Claude said it believed.” But I’m also irritated by the way it initially tried to pass this off as an operational issue. It shouldn’t be a surprise that model chains of thought are unreliable; Anthropic’s own research has demonstrated this more than once. Whether that’s indicative of “biased reasoning”, deliberate deception, two competing drives coming into conflict, or something else is an open question. Concealing bad behavior seems well within the realm of plausible explanations; in fact, the third party investigators of the Hugging Face incident found OpenAI agents to be doing exactly this, though in that specific case, they were manipulating their transcripts rather than their chains of thought.
Anthropic also disclosed a fourth rogue incident, dating back to January 2026, that was previously undetected because the AI scanning the transcripts missed it. This is not the focus of the report, but I think it deserves attention: the incident went undetected for over six months and is a perfect example of the problem with relying on AI to monitor other AI.
Anthropic’s report is long, and much of it re-summarizes and investigates the details of the rogue incidents, including experiments aimed at understanding and reproducing the alignment failures. There are two not-so-subtle digs at OpenAI: Anthropic emphasizes that Claude “did not coordinate with other agents” and also makes a point to say they’ve given third party investigators access to “transcripts beyond the window in which the incidents occurred”, something OpenAI failed to do.
The rest mostly alternates between reassurance (“we’ve made/are making improvements that might catch this”) and admission that, like all AI companies, Anthropic is in over its head.
Particularly notable:
Even with these improvements, building alignment evaluations that reliably surface every failure before deployment remains an unsolved problem; the space of conditions in which a model might act misaligned is vast. Moreover, as models become more capable, auditing will likely grow more challenging as well. Models may be able to subvert our alignment monitors, recognize when they’re being evaluated and selectively behave better then, and their actions in the world may, at some point, become too sophisticated for our evaluations to realistically simulate.
And:
Still, this remains unsettled science—it is critical that alignment and security mature faster than capabilities advance, which is one reason we support a coordinated, verifiable approach to pacing frontier AI development.
I’ve yet to see Anthropic take concrete action towards that pacing. But it’s clearly needed, especially when, to quote directly from the report, “training the extremely powerful models of the future to be robustly aligned is an unsolved technical challenge.”
